SABC on David Phetoe: Instrumental in paving the way and setting the bar high

Cape Town - The SABC has released an official statement following the death of Generations actor David Phetoe.

The news of Phetoe's death broke on Thursday. He was 85-years-old.

The SABC expressed their condolences to the family and friends of Phetoe. 

"Phetoe has contributed enormously to the entertainment industry thus assisting the SABC in fulfilling its mandate to inform, entertain and educate our audiences.

"As a veteran actor he was instrumental in paving the way and setting the bar high for upcoming actors," said the statement from the SABC.

Phetoe was well-known for his role as Paul Moroka on the SABC soapie Generations.

The celebrated veteran actor also starred in SABC's 'Sgudi 'Snaysi and the famous film Cry, the beloved Country.
